Record 2007 third quarter results for ArcelorMittal

On November 14 2007 ArcelorMittal announced the results for the three and nine-month periods ended September 30, 2007.
Commenting, Lakshmi N. Mittal, President and CEO, ArcelorMittal, said that they were pleased to report another strong set of numbers for the third quarter, with EBITDA at $4.9 billion. He added that this had taken EBITDA for the first nine months of the year to $14.6 billion, 30% higher than in 2006. Mr Mittal stated that they were on track to deliver a record year for the Company.
He said that the company was making good progress with its three-dimensional growth strategy and explained that they had announced a number of important strategic transactions in the quarter in Argentina, Canada, China, Italy and Turkey to further strengthen their market-leading position. Mr Mittal also stated that they had identified 20mt of organic growth by 2012, taking advantage of strong growth dynamics in developing markets.
